Thin Client Technology
“Thin Client” technology has been around since the early 1990s. It
allows large corporations to run all their software applications
from a centrally managed server farm. The methodology resolves many
logistical issues for large companies around the support and
management of PC workstations. Rather than having to install and
upgrade all the software on every computer in the company, software
is access entirely from the central servers. Thin Client technology
is also referred to as “Server Centric” computing.

Software as a Service
(SaaS)
The traditional method of purchasing and using software is starting
to become a thing of the past for many organisations. Upfront
purchasing of applications followed by lengthy and time consuming
install and test procedures is simply an acceptable way of
operating for more and more businesses. The SaaS approach is a pay
as you go approach to software usage. Instead of buying software up
front, ThinHost customers can turn applications on or off as they
need to on a per person / per month basis saving considerable time,
making budgeting far easier, and often bringing overall costs down
dramatically.
